Assuming you have opened your terminal with Rosetta, you should be able to install homebrew without a hitch by following the instructions on their website. You will likely be used to apt but with mac you ought to switch to using homebrew. zsh comes with a lot of cool features lacking in bash but if you want to stick to what you know to begin with, you can set your default shell as bash using: More detailed instructions can be found from the team at Notion here.įinally, the default shell on mac is zsh whereas if you are coming from Ubuntu, you will be used to the standard bash.
